Can anyone recommend a product/process to clean what looks like dirty hand smudges off of my headliner and visor? The manual doesn't really address the issue?
The headliner is royal pain to clean. They are usually very fragile and vulnerable to pilling (like a sweater). I would post in the detailing forum where you are bound to better answers.

Honestly, I use a damp clean rag with just a touch of dish soap and wipe away the dirt and go over it again with another damp clean rag with no dish soap. Probably not a good idea but my headliner doesn't get dirty often and seems to work like a charm.
